The European Parliament voted for visa-free regime for Ukrainian citizens.
Yesterday the MEPs were having debates on the matter.
As it was reported earlier, the European Parliament Committee on Civil Liberties, Justice and Home Affairs (LIBE Committee) voted for granting visa-free regime for Ukraine on March 9.
A visa-free regime between the European Union countries and Georgia took force on March 28, which is "a good signal for Ukraine" according to the European Council President Donald Tusk.
